Output 645e8939ea0a59c4e18b59ce4af6ddff0dcaed186d609a2b2a8f1152d60af0ac:0

value
103261220
script pubkey
OP_0 OP_PUSHBYTES_20 f40e3efa18867407493c600d06a785174a43ac92
address
bc1q7s8ra7scse6qwjfuvqxsdfu9za9y8tyjyvt8u3
transaction
645e8939ea0a59c4e18b59ce4af6ddff0dcaed186d609a2b2a8f1152d60af0ac
confirmations
140
spent
true